3.3 Pipeline Design

3.3.1 Notices for Pipeline Design
(1) Air-conditioning installation should not damage the load-bearing structure and decorative
style of the building.
(2) Air-conditioning pipes should be laid along the bottom of the beam. If the pipes meet at the
same elevation, they should be treated as follows:
1) Drain pipes, ducts and pressure pipes avoid gravity pipes.
2) Ducts and small tubes give priority to big tubes.
(3) It should be ensured that the direction is correct, the branch is reasonable, the length is the
shortest, and the brazed joint and bend are minimized.
(4) The refrigerant pipe must bypass the inspection port of the unit, leaving sufficient
maintenance space.
(5) The vertical pipe should be laid in the air conditioning pipe well. The horizontal pipe should
be laid in the ceiling.

Remarks:
① The inner and outer surfaces of the pipeline shall be free of pinholes, cracks, skinning,
foaming, inclusions, copper powder, carbon deposits, green rust, dirt and severe oxide film,
and shall not allow obvious scratches, pits and spots, defect.
② Once the inside of the copper tube is cleaned and dried, the nozzle must be tightly sealed
with a cap, plug or tape.
